SAM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

219 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Boston Beer (SAM)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$1.99B — down 14% from $2.31B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 36 funds closed out of SAM and 27 opened new positions — a net loss of 9 holders — while 68 trimmed existing stakes and 91 added.

The largest buyer was Tybourne Capital Management, adding an estimated $28.7M. The largest seller was RS Investment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$55.8M sold.
